Output 5592916b17d11b5354876fa93390bea1d41c56c3100e6d0fd4fc306502bf4c0f:3

value
520740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df7c65744ae2ad64bca2192934128d722938748e OP_EQUAL
address
3N4hdXd61zscUjrar23ZVBc74WPisS4LFr
transaction
5592916b17d11b5354876fa93390bea1d41c56c3100e6d0fd4fc306502bf4c0f
confirmations
187462
spent
true